Towhid Afridi's wedding: Dighi breathes a sigh of relief after ending the rumors


Published: 05:05 29 November 2024
For a long time, there were rumors of love between the country's popular YouTuber Towhid Afridi and actress Prarthana Fardin Dighi. However, putting an end to all the speculations, Afridi married TikToker Ramisa Al Risa. Their wedding pictures went viral on social media on Wednesday (November 13).
Afridi said that the kabin was completed at the bride's house through family arrangements. Members of both families and close friends were present. There are plans for a large-scale post-wedding reception in the future.
Expressing relief at the news of Afridi's marriage, Dighi said, "He was always my good friend. But the rumors about us were very annoying. God saved us, we finally found peace." Dighi clarified that they never had a love affair.
The news of Afridi starting a new life, ending the rumors surrounding his friendship with Prarthana Fardin Dighi, has surprised everyone. Dighi also seemed to be relieved after being freed from these rumors.
